Output 5893705ef7844504efdacccf7061bceacd1263ba067173878e708bf57e079759:1

value
2153450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ff4adc203ebeae16ac6088f240aeeb7e7ef1e1ea OP_EQUAL
address
3QxsupEn9HKvGZSHbr4WQToKUBbgRiTXzy
transaction
5893705ef7844504efdacccf7061bceacd1263ba067173878e708bf57e079759
spent
true